Hand-pulled pint in my local Wetherspoons on 12th Nov 2015. AS the name suggests this is a golden coloured beer, the white head sat proudly and stable like a foam crown. Mild floral and weak citrus nose and flavour with a malt hint in the taste, I thought it a bit bland and thin, the least flavoursome of the four different beers I had on the night

Cask at the Coach House; clear golden yellow pour with a thin white head, aroma has a hint of lemon and sweet malts, taste is crisp citrus, with sweet malts and a hint of honey.

Cask at the Old Manor (JDW), Bracknell. Pale amber with a ring of white head; peachy aroma; soft sweet peach taste, with some red grapefruit in the background; and an even sweeter finish.
